Such a rewarding, intelligent, fun, and meaningful read!
Revisado: 03-18-25
This book provides the perfect escape from the general idiocy one expects from romcoms.
Finally, a smart and believable protagonist who behaves in realistic and relatable fashion to her often ironic life (or death?) circumstances.
Impacted by childhood trauma, Phoebe has historically moved through life like a leaf skittering upon a pond’s surface - purposefully avoiding the richness (and vulnerability!) of living deeply.
In her darkest hours, she suddenly finds herself thrust into the midst of an oddly charming wedding extravaganza involving a cast of colorful characters all of whom, just like Phoebe, are living with (and suffering from) life’s challenges, and who ultimately, and via a brilliant storyline, become her tribe.

Great History - Predictable and Cliche Story
Revisado: 06-22-24
If you’re seeking interesting and historical insights on the women who went to Vietnam, then you might find this a worthwhile read, but plan to hold your nose when it comes to the fictional parts because the storyline really stinks.
To say the story is cliche is a genuine understatement. To say it’s utterly and irritatingly predictable is a genuine fact.
If this is all that’s available in historical fiction about women in Vietnam, let it be known that there’s a distinct need for QUALITY storytelling on this topic.
